Editorial Reviews:

Product Description
Meausres 13 1/2" x 11 1/2" x 5 1/4". Has 11.5 quart capacity. Dishpan fits standard twin or single sinks. Dishpan is great for washing dishes, soaking laundry and other household tasks. Molded-in grip areas provide easy portability. Durable, heavy-duty construction.

5 out of 5 stars When I need a dishpan, this is the one I reach for...   October 4, 2007
 5 out of 5 found this review helpful

These last a LONG time. Everytime mine wears out (years of use) I buy another one just like it. I may choose a different color, but always the same style dishpan. The Sterilite ones just don't hold up.

Today was the day I planned to replace my old one--just a plain dishpan without any handles on the ends--seemed like a simple project.

Well, my simple project for the day wasn't...there wasn't a Rubbermaid dishpan to be found at the local retailers I usually frequent. Walmart doesn't carry them anymore. I checked both our local Super Walmart Store and a second Walmart Store as well as two other stores. I never thought I would be reduced to buying a dishpan online and paying postage to get it to boot. However, I have tried the Sterilite dishpans before and I am not going there again.

I don't like to just put the plug in my kitchen sink when washing fine crystal and china by hand. Sinks are HARD and a little bump can cause damage to expensive items. The mats that fit on the bottom of the sink are not as much protection as a full dishpan. I much prefer to use a rubbermaid dishpan filled with suds for the job of washing my nice dinnerware and crystal to reduce any chance of chipping. This dishpan is a little more flexible than the Sterilite brand.

We use our dishpan in the kitchen in the traditional way, plus we put this style dishpan to a lot of other uses. It goes camping with us. It can withstand a trip to the garden to be filled with fresh produce. You can shuck corn into it, thaw a chicken or small frozen turkey breast in it (covered with water), soak your feet in it, use it as a baby bath or use it as an undersink container for cleaning supplies. (I recommend you keep a second one for the feet and bathing jobs.)

This dishpan is a nice "tool" to have in the kitchen or bathroom and should give years of service.
